Here's a number that should reframe how you think about this category: Ahrefs reports that AI Overviews are associated with a 58% lower click-through rate for the top-ranking organic page. The AI shift in search isn't a future scenario — it's already repricing the value of every ranking you own.
So "AI SEO tools" is really two questions now: which tools use AI to help you rank, and which tools help you show up inside AI answers. This is an honest map of both — including the failure modes vendors don't mention, and the one workflow where AI has barely been applied at all.
Where AI genuinely moves the needle
Research and clustering. Grouping thousands of keywords by intent, mapping topical coverage gaps, clustering SERPs — work that took analysts days now takes minutes, and the machine output is genuinely as good. This is the most mature, least oversold application in the category.
Drafting at scale — with a human ceiling. AI drafting works for briefs, outlines, and first passes. It fails as a publish button. Google's guidance on AI-generated content is that content is judged on quality and helpfulness, not on how it was produced — which cuts both ways: AI content can rank, and unedited AI content that says nothing new mostly doesn't. The sites winning with AI content are the ones spending the saved drafting time on editing, data, and expertise.
Technical auditing. Pattern-matching across crawls — orphan pages, internal link opportunities, schema errors — is exactly what these systems are good at.
Where AI SEO tools fail (and quietly cost you money)
Hallucinated and inflated metrics. This is the failure mode that actually burns budgets. AI research tools confidently report domain authority figures, traffic estimates, and competitor data that are simply wrong — sometimes off by 30–40 points on authority scores, which is the difference between "this SERP is winnable" and "this SERP is owned by DR-80 incumbents." The rule: any metric an AI tool gives you gets verified against a primary source (Ahrefs, Semrush, Search Console) before a dollar moves. Generic content at scale. Publishing a thousand AI pages that restate what already ranks adds nothing and increasingly gets treated accordingly. Volume was never the constraint; having something to say was.
Strategy theater. Tools that output "SEO strategies" are producing plausible averages of every strategy blog post ever written. Useful as a checklist, dangerous as a plan — because your situation's one or two decisive constraints are exactly what the average erases.
The new half of the job: AI visibility
Rankings measure whether Google lists you. They no longer measure whether buyers see you — a growing share of queries end inside an AI answer that either cites you or doesn't. That makes "share of voice in AI answers" a metric to track with the same discipline as rank positions.

The unautomated category: AI in link building
Almost every AI SEO tool works on words — content, keywords, audits. Link building stayed manual: humans reading sites, judging relevance, negotiating placements. A short, honest tool map
For the classic stack: Ahrefs and Semrush have absorbed AI features into research and remain the metric ground truth everything else should be checked against. Surfer and Clearscope lead on-page optimization. ChatGPT and Claude are the general-purpose drafting and analysis layer. The bottom line
AI SEO tools are worth exactly as much as the verification behind their outputs. Use AI for clustering, drafting, matching, and monitoring; verify every metric against primary data; and put real effort into the two things the next era rewards — links from real publishers, and presence inside AI answers.
